Cleveland's District of Design moves beyond being a concept
"The Cleveland District of Design is moving from promising concept to a proposal with meat.Property owners around Playhouse Square gathered with prospective tenants Wednesday evening to hear the latest on creating a world-class district of consumer-product showrooms and design centers on downtown's eastern flank.
First proposed in 2006 by two college honchos, the idea went into a quiet phase.
Playhouse Square's real estate management group prospected for ground-level showrooms along Euclid Avenue, centered at the plaza at Huron Road and Euclid Avenue."
